A groundbreaking ceremony on Monday morning marked a key milestone for efforts to replace an old Santa Barbara County fire station in the Cuyama Valley.

Been hearing a boom in the night? You're not alone


There are, apparently, things that go boom in the night in Mount Airy.
Only trouble is, no one can figure out just what is causing the booms.
Glenda Mayes, who lives on Newsome Street, said she’s been hearing and feeling the loud noises and accompanying shock waves multiple times over the past few weeks. She said the most recent one was around 2 a.m. on May 1.
“It just about knocked me out of bed,” she said, admitting that while that might be a bit of an exaggeration, the noise was extremely loud and shook her house.
She’s not the only one hearing and feeling the booms.

Mount Airy City Schools Superintendent Dr. Kim Morrison was recently named Superintendent of the Year by the Piedmont Triad Education Consortium.
That group, also known as Region Five, is one of eight education districts in North Carolina and includes Mount Airy, Surry County, and surrounding school districts. Dr. Morrison will go on to compete for the title of 2022 Craig Phillips North Carolina Superintendent of the Year.
“The Piedmont Triad is happy to have Dr. Morrison serve as our current Superintendent of the Year,” said consortium Executive Director Lillie Cox. “She is a trusted colleague and an excellent resource for information to her district and to our region. Dr. Morrison is always looking for innovative ways to better serve her community of students, educators, and parents.”
